White Bean Pasta
2 servings
15 minutes
Pasta with white beans is a simple yet sophisticated recipe from Italian cuisine that traces back to the traditions of the Mediterranean diet. Italians love to combine legumes with pasta as it is not only nutritious but also incredibly tasty. White beans give the dish a delicate creamy texture, while garlic and cherry tomatoes enhance its aromatic richness. Sautéed vegetables add freshness, and green onions finish the composition with light spicy notes. This versatile dish can be served as a standalone treat or as a side to meat or fish. Pasta with white beans is perfect for a cozy family dinner or a quick lunch, balancing flavor and health.

1
Boil the pasta in salted water.
- Pasta: 300 g
2
Chop garlic into small cubes, cherry tomatoes into slices, and onion.
- Garlic: 5 clove
- Cherry tomatoes: 12 pieces
- Green onions: to taste
3
Fry garlic in olive oil.
- Garlic: 5 clove
- Olive oil: 1 tablespoon
4
After 3 minutes, add cherry tomatoes and beans to the garlic.
- Cherry tomatoes: 12 pieces
- Canned white beans: 1 jar
5
Fry for 6 minutes, adding green onions 1 minute before done.
- Green onions: to taste
6
Mix the pasta with sautéed vegetables and beans.
- Pasta: 300 g
- Canned white beans: 1 jar
- Cherry tomatoes: 12 pieces
